It's not creative assistance - it's slop.
Written by: Ictinus, the Architect
Date: Sunday, May 10th, 2026
Addressed to: Everyone
Hi folks,
If you'll excuse the somewhat tongue in cheek title, I'm writing to talk a bit about AI.
We in the Garden have collectively noticed a bit of an uptick recently in obviously AI generated designs, news posts, emotes, and other content across the game.
I want to make clear that our stance here is a simple one: the magic of Achaea is that the world is hand written and lovingly crafted, and we would like it to remain that way.
As such, we will be taking a much more critical eye towards this type of content in cases where it is blatantly obvious.
Whilst I appreciate that this is largely unenforceable, players (really the world at large) are becoming very attuned to "AI speak" and "AI tone" and even if we or they cannot prove it, the low or sterile quality of your writing is likely to result in people simply not wanting to interact with you.
This is especially relevant if you are in a prominent role or enjoy participating in things like crafting, news, or other systems that directly result in other players and Gods having to read your writing. We can and will take what steps are available to redress this in prolific or extreme cases.
Take note.
